A trend in line with employee expectations

Burnout, mental overload, post-pandemic fatigue, loss of direction... Well-being at work is no longer an option, but a necessity. According to a study conducted by OpinionWay, 58% of employees believe their company is not doing enough for their mental health. In this context, organizing a seminar focused on well-being sends a clear message: performance also depends on fulfillment. Far from being a simple fad, the wellness seminar reflects a shift in management culture: less focused on hierarchy, more attentive to the individual, the collective, and work-life balance.

What are the objectives of a wellness seminar?

The wellness seminar is not a substitute for team building, strategy, or training seminars. It enhances them, placing the employee at the heart of the process. Its objectives are multiple:

Promote relaxation and recovery

After periods of intense workload or change, offering a time to recharge helps prevent psychosocial risks and maintain motivation.

Strengthen human connections

Shared relaxation creates a fertile ground for trust and collaboration. Less formal, these moments allow for a break from usual roles and open communication.

Raise awareness about mental health

Breathing workshops, stress conferences, laughter yoga… These formats can also foster new practices that are beneficial in everyday life, including at the office.

Develop quality of life at work (QWL)

The well-being seminar is a real-life laboratory of what an HR policy focused on well-being at work could look like: more attentiveness, flexibility, and recognition.

What formats, what locations, what activities?

A wellness seminar is not possible in an impersonal city hotel or a soulless room. The choice of setting is essential: nature, greenery, tranquility, comfortable accommodations, healthy cuisine, proximity to outdoor activities, etc.

Regions such as Burgundy, the Alps, and the Basque Country are standing out, offering estates or hotels specializing in hosting wellness seminars. On the agenda:

Gentle and soothing activities

Yoga, Pilates, sophrology, guided meditation, spa, hammam, Nordic baths, musical naps, etc.

Body or artistic awakening workshops

Seated massages, intuitive dance, speaking circles, intuitive writing, sensory workshops around wine or nature, etc.

Healthy cuisine and eating

Organic buffets, local menus, blind tastings, or activities with a chef are original ways to combine well-being and pleasure.

Conferences and expert talks

Therapists, coaches, nutritionists, or authors can enrich the program, for lasting awareness.
